How to calculate the difference between two condition types in Pricing procedure.
Below are the conditions types that i have maintained in pricing procedure.
175 - Freight charge
180 - Freight discount
185 - Freight Difference 175- 180
What are the alt calc type or reqt or Subtotal that i have to add , so that the difference has to display in the step 185

If the Condition type is at step 175 and step 180 is Statistical, then make the condition type at step 180 as Negative (in V/06 --> Plus / Minus).
Then you can maintainanother ConditionType (with Calculation Type %) at step 185 with from and To 175 - 180 and have an access sequence JDUM. Maintain the Condition record for Condition Type at step 185 as 100%.

for difference..there are 2 field "from" and "to" fields.
In the pricing proc against step 185 in "from" field give step 175 and in "to" field give step 180 ..
it will automatically calculate the difference...
alt cal type is used when the user wants alternative method to calculate the cond type value...
subtotal is used to store conditon amount...
